Window tint legislations are created as a security problem for drivers to see other automobiles much better when driving, and for legislation enforcement police officers as they approach a car (car tinting san diego). When establishing just how much to tint home windows, you should inspect your state's Division of Electric motor Cars to learn more about the policies, including the legal visible light transmission (VLT) degrees
State laws define the level of tint permitted each home window of guest lorries. All states have restrictions on tinting related to front windscreens. Most states limit the quantity of color on a vehicle's windscreen or front side home windows. 7 states (Alaska, The Golden State, Delaware, Iowa, New York City, Pennsylvania, Rhode Island) and the Area of Columbia need 70% light transmission on colored home windows.
State legislations may alter yearly. Respectable window tinting companies hired to set up aftermarket tint movie will certainly recognize with the policies in your location. Nonetheless, your compliance with the regulation for vehicle window tinting might alter if you relocate to one more state. Several states supply car window tinting exemptions for motorists with a genuine clinical or vision-related requirement to limit their direct exposure to sunlight.

There isn't a basic solution since several elements will affect vehicle window tinting prices. Among them are: Your area. The high quality and sort of color you desire to mount. The model of your automobile. Quantity of glass room needing tint. In really basic terms, and relying on the quality and functions of the product used, vehicle window tinting prices for a car can be $250 to $500.

Do not presume that a greater rate implies far better quality. Go to stores face to face to obtain quotes. Take a look at the tidiness of the workplace, take a look at the jobs they're working with, and request for recommendations. A respectable tint shop will gladly reveal you its work and have previous clients share their experiences.

Any item assurances may require installment by shops or professionals licensed by the tint supplier. Be sure to finish the tint warranty documentation after setup and maintain all receipts and info from the store.
